The phrase "like a snake in the grass" is commonly used to describe a deceitful person or action. There are many synonyms that can be used to convey a similar meaning, such as "sly as a fox", "two-faced", "devious", "treacherous", "cunning", "conniving", "crafty", "underhanded", "dishonest", "false", "untrustworthy", "slippery", "wily", "unscrupulous", and "hypocritical". These words all imply a hidden agenda, a lack of trustworthiness, or a double-sided nature. Using these synonyms can help add nuance and variety to writing or conversation, while still conveying the same basic meaning as "like a snake in the grass".

What are the opposite words for like a snake in the grass?

The phrase "like a snake in the grass" typically refers to someone who is deceptive, cunning, and untrustworthy. Antonyms for this phrase would be words that describe someone who is honest, straightforward, and trustworthy. Examples of antonyms include words like sincere, open, frank, candid, forthright, and honest. These words all suggest a person who is genuine and reliable, without any hidden agenda or ulterior motives. So, unlike a snake in the grass, these individuals are seen as transparent and trustworthy, and you always know where you stand with them.
